What they do

A Dental Assistant assists dentists in caring for patient's teeth. Helps patients get ready for treatment; prepares equipment and supplies. May perform some dental procedures under the direction of a dentist, such as fluoride application, if allowed under state regulations. Works in dental offices.

Responsibilities Assist dentists during examinations and procedures, ensuring optimal patient comfort and safety. Prepare treatment rooms by sterilizing instruments and ensuring all necessary supplies are available. Take and develop X-rays as required, adhering to safety protocols. Maintain accurate patient records using EMR systems such as Dentrix or Eaglesoft, ensuring compliance with HIPAA regulations. Perform four-handed dentistry techniques to enhance efficiency during procedures. Monitor and record vital signs as needed, providing essential information to the dental team. Educate patients on oral hygiene practices and post-treatment care. Handle administrative tasks such as scheduling appointments and managing medical documentation. Ensure infection control protocols are followed to maintain a safe clinical environment. Skills Proficient in dental terminology and familiar with various dental specialties including pediatric dentistry, general dentistry, prosthodontics, endodontics, and more. Experience with medical imaging techniques and 3D scanners is an asset. Knowledge of aseptic techniques and anatomy related to dental practices. Familiarity with medical coding, medical records management, and documentation processes. Strong communication skills with the ability to work effectively in a team-oriented environment.
